Mac user OS 10.6.8 Firefox 6.0.2. Click the Firefox icon in dock, program does not open new window. Type cmd+N to open new window, cmd+T to open new tab or cmd+L to enter URL, nothing happens. What causes this, and what can be done?

Do you have a Firefox window open or only the Firefox menu bar?

more options

Only the menu bar.

more options

If there are no browser windows open then the keyboard shortcuts may not work if that menu bar doesn't have focus.

Can you open a new window via the Firefox menu bar?

more options

It's strange. The problem apparently resolved itself after I ran TechTool on it. When I clicked on Firefox last night, I had no problem opening a window. Thanks for your help. (As to your previous post, the focus was on Firefox and neither the speed keys nor the menu bar would open a window or tab of allow me to enter a URL to open a window. Strange!)
